Good to hear, 200k isn't bad at all for a subie. Before you just do the water pump replacement I might suggest not only doing that but also the timing belt and components since you have to take that all off anyways. I bought a kit like this one off of amazon for my 2.2 liter and it has been great. You definitely DO NOT want your timing belt to break as this is an interference motor and will cause serious engine damage!
